首页 > web前端 > js教程 > 正文

初学者需要了解的顶级 JS 控制台方法!

王林
发布: 2024-08-16 17:03:20
原创
1137 人浏览过

Top JS console methods to know as a beginner!

大家好,这是我的第一篇 DEV 社区帖子。我只是想分享一些重要的 JS 控制台方法,这些方法对 Javascript 初学者有帮助。希望您觉得它有帮助!


Console API 提供了多种方法将消息、错误和其他信息输出到控制台。以下是您可以在控制台中使用的一些常用方法:

控制台.log()

向控制台输出一条消息。您可以传递一个或多个参数,这些参数之间用空格连接。

例子:
console.log('Hello, world!');
登录后复制

控制台.错误()

向控制台输出错误消息。与 console.log() 类似,但颜色为红色并带有“Error”前缀。

例子:
console.error('Something went wrong!');
console.error(new Error('Invalid input'));
登录后复制

控制台.警告()

向控制台输出警告消息。与 console.log() 类似,但颜色为黄色并带有“警告”前缀。

例子:
console.warn('Deprecated function used!');
console.warn('Please update your code');
登录后复制

控制台.info()

向控制台输出一条信息性消息。与 console.log() 类似,但颜色为蓝色并带有“Info”前缀。

例子:
console.info('Application started');
console.info('Connected to database');
登录后复制

控制台.debug()

将调试消息输出到控制台。与 console.log() 类似,但具有灰色和“调试”前缀。

请注意,此方法仅在部分浏览器和 Node.js 环境中可用。

例子:
console.debug('Entering function foo()');
console.debug('Variable x has value:', x);
登录后复制

控制台.assert()

如果第一个参数为 false,则向控制台输出错误消息。对于调试和测试很有用。

例子:
console.assert(typeof x === 'number', 'x must be a number');
console.assert(y > 0, 'y must be positive');
登录后复制

控制台.表()

输出包含所提供数据的表格。在下面给出的示例中,它将输出索引、名称和运行

例子:
const data = [
  { name: 'John', age: 30 },
  { name: 'Jane', age: 25 },
  { name: 'Bob', age: 40 },
];
console.table(data);
登录后复制

控制台.clear()

清除控制台。

例子:
console.clear();
登录后复制

控制台.count()

输出使用相同标签调用 console.count() 方法的次数。

例子:
console.count('loop iteration');
console.count('loop iteration');
console.count('another label');
登录后复制

console.group() & console.groupEnd()

console.group() 一起输出一组控制台消息,使其更易于阅读和调试。
console.groupEnd() 输出控制台消息组的结束。

例子:
console.group('My group');
console.log('Message 1');
console.log('Message 2');
console.groupEnd();
登录后复制

console.time() 和 console.timeEnd()

测量执行一段代码所需的时间。

请注意,console.timeEnd() 是必要的,因为如果没有启动计时器和停止计时器,测量将无法进行。

例子:
console.time('myTimer');
// some code here
console.timeEnd('myTimer');
登录后复制

控制台.trace()

将堆栈跟踪输出到控制台

例子:
console.trace();
登录后复制

这些是最常用的控制台方法。还有其他一些,例如console.dir() 和console.dirxml(),但它们使用频率较低。

请记住,控制台是用于调试和测试代码的强大工具。明智地使用它!

感谢您的宝贵时间,希望这对您有用!

以上是初学者需要了解的顶级 JS 控制台方法!的详细内容。更多信息请关注PHP中文网其他相关文章!

来源:dev.to
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板
关于我们 免责声明 Sitemap
PHP中文网:公益在线PHP培训,帮助PHP学习者快速成长!